If you get stunned in melee range, be sure to heal up, as you will be unable to run away from the boss' special attack. If you pray against magic you will avoid taking damage, though you may be stunned regardless. It also gains a new special attack, where it will open its mouth and blast a player with energy, causing some magic damage and possibly stunning them. At this point, all the pillars become permanently lit, and the boss will gain a new multi-target magic attack. The pillars will go out after a little while, so be sure to relight them.Īfter you deplete the boss' life points, it will fully heal itself. Illumination is its weakness, so keep the torches in the corners of the room lit. There are dozens of bosses in RuneScape some of them are faced at the climax of a quest, while others are dotted across the world of Gielinor. Lighting more than one pillar will weaken the boss, increasing the amount of damage you inflict. Night-gazer Khighorahk is a stalker that cloaks itself in a shield of shadows. You must light at least one of the pillars in his room to effectively harm the boss. If nobody is in melee range, the Night-gazer will not use this attack. If you range the boss, you can safely ignore this attack. To avoid the attack, simply move away at least one square when you see the boss glow. It will glow, rise into the air and then slam down on the ground, potentially inflicting over 700 damage to players standing in melee range. The boss' signature move is a powerful special attack. If you start praying against magic when you see the boss spin around, you can avoid taking damage, but your run energy will be drained regardless. This attack deals a solid amount damage and drains 30% run energy. The Night-gazer occasionally floats up in the air and spins around, after which it will target all players in the room with a magic-based projectile. If you don't use protection prayers, it will use both types of projectiles. If you pray against magic, it will exclusively use ranged projectiles, and vice versa.
